The Importance of Chemical Feed Systems in Steam Boiler Operations
In modern industrial settings, steam boilers play a crucial role in various processes, from powering turbines to providing heat for manufacturing facilities. However, the efficiency and longevity of these systems can significantly depend on the chemistry of the water being used. This is where chemical feed systems come into play.
A chemical feed system is designed to introduce specific chemicals into the boiler system to maintain optimal water chemistry. The goal is to prevent issues such as scale buildup, corrosion, and foaming, which can lead to decreased efficiency, increased maintenance costs, and even catastrophic failures. Understanding the significance of a chemical feed system is essential for anyone involved in the operation and maintenance of steam boilers.
Water Quality and Its Impact on Boiler Operations
The water used in steam boilers must be treated to remove impurities and control parameters such as pH, alkalinity, and total dissolved solids (TDS). Poor water quality can lead to several issues, including
1. Scale Formation Hard water contains minerals that can precipitate inside the boiler, forming scale. This layer of scale acts as an insulator, reducing heat transfer efficiency and potentially leading to overheating and failure.
2. Corrosion Water that is too acidic or has high oxygen levels can lead to corrosion of the boiler's internal surfaces. Corrosion not only damages the boiler but can also release contaminants into the steam, affecting processes downstream.
3. Foaming and Carryover High levels of impurities can cause foaming, which leads to the carryover of water into the steam lines. This can introduce water into processes that should only utilize steam, damaging equipment and affecting productivity.
Chemical Feed System Components
A typical chemical feed system consists of several key components, including
- Chemical Storage Tanks These tanks store the various chemicals used for water treatment, such as phosphates, sulfites, and pH adjusters.
- Feed Pumps These pumps precisely deliver the required amount of chemicals into the boiler or feed water line
. Accurate dosing is critical to achieving the desired water chemistry without overdosing, which can result in additional problems.- Control Systems Many modern chemical feed systems include automated control systems that monitor water quality parameters and adjust chemical feed rates accordingly. These systems can help optimize treatment, reduce chemical usage, and maintain safe operation.
Benefits of a Well-Designed Chemical Feed System
Implementing an effective chemical feed system provides several benefits, including
1. Enhanced Efficiency By controlling scale and corrosion, boilers can operate at peak efficiency. This translates into lower fuel costs and improved overall performance.
2. Extended Equipment Life Regularly maintained water chemistry and an effective chemical feed system can significantly extend the life of a boiler. This reduces the frequency of costly repairs and replacements.
3. Improved Safety Boilers are subjected to high pressures and temperatures. Maintaining proper water chemistry helps minimize the risk of boiler failures, which can pose serious safety hazards.
4. Cost Savings While the initial investment in a chemical feed system may be significant, the long-term savings achieved from reduced maintenance, enhanced efficiency, and increased equipment lifespan can outweigh the costs substantially.
